By IRNA
Tehran : An official from Cultural Heritage, Handicrafts and Tourism Organization (CHHTO) said on Monday that 60 cooperation agreements on tourism development have been signed between Iran and foreign countries so far.
Acting director of International affairs and specialized organizations of the CHHTO Mohammad-Kazem Kholdi-Nassab told reporters on Monday "The main subject of the agreements has been participation and investment in tourism sector of the interested sides." He also said, "30 information bureaux of the CHHTO will be commissioned in current Iranian calender year with cooperation of the ministry of foreign affairs."
The bureaux are to present information concerning Iran's historical, cultural, natural and recreational attractions to the foreign tourists.
The official, who is director of international committee of the first international forum on investment opportunities in Iran's tourism industry, told reporters the head of CHHTO has asked foreign ambassadors to Tehran to introduce potential investors of their respective country to the forum.
In this concern, 265 legal and real entities and 200 foreign investment companies including banks, airlines and specialized tourism news agencies have been introduced to the forum.
Referring to the signed cooperation agreements between Iran and foreign countries on developing relations in the field of tourism, the official added, "Presence of investors and foreign activists in the industry is among achievements of the forum."
The first international forum on investment opportunity in Iran's tourism industry will be held in Tehran on August 25-26, 2007.
